ProTrans BC Operations Ltd., a subsidiary of AtkinsRéalis, is the private operator of the Canada Line, a 19-km automated rail-based rapid transit system connecting Downtown Vancouver with central Richmond and the Vancouver International Airport. Our fleet of trains provide a 26-minute terminus-to-terminus service to an average weekday ridership of more than 120,000 passengers across 16 stations. Our operations office is in Richmond, British Columbia.

We are seeking a Trackwork Maintenance Supervisor to join our Maintenance Team and the successful candidate will report to the Maintenance Managers. The Maintenance Supervisor supervises the activities of technicians and contractors for inspections, maintenance, repairs, and new installations of railway systems. The Supervisor also schedules and co-ordinates special projects, ensuring that priority is given to failures affecting service, and checks that work carried out is done according to specification, quality, and safety requirements.
Your role within the team:
- Supervise service contractors’ and technicians’ work and ensure the work is performed according to safe work plans, schedule and is completed to required standards. Ensure all necessary tools and materials for scheduled maintenance requirements and special projects are available in stock and kitted for work assignments.
- Prepare work schedules and assign special projects and repairs by priority daily.
- Manage projects adhering to work schedules and budgets.
- Respond to emergency incidents day or night and prepare reports.
- Ensure compliance with safety regulations, safe work practices and coordinate monthly departmental safety meetings.
- Assist with the implementation of policies, procedures, and programs, both routine and emergency, relating to scheduled and unscheduled maintenance, repair and new installations of railway systems and provide feedback on status of work and effectiveness.
- Participate in the recruitment process by reviewing applications and resumes, short-listing candidates, interviewing candidates, and making recommendations.
- Manage performance and competency levels of individuals and team.
- Participate in incident investigations and implement necessary corrective actions as required.
- Develop and deliver various on-the-job and classroom training sessions.
- Perform relief duties for the Manager as required.
- Other duties as assigned.
Safety responsibilities –
- Responsible for ensuring safe working practices are adopted in the maintenance of equipment and work performed.
- Ensuring that the team is provided with, and is correctly using, personal protective equipment and clothing.
- Ensuring that technical staff and contractors under their responsibility are aware of the safety procedures for working on the track.
- Ensuring that assigned assets are safe for operation.
- Ensuring that the safety training for the team is regularly refreshed and re-assessed.
- Practicing personal safety when on or about the guideway.
- Ensuring that the requirements of the Safety Management System are met with respect to the reporting of accidents and incidents on the railway.
- Ensuring that maintenance facilities and equipment are correctly maintained and fit for use.
Environmental aspects – this role has Significant Environmental Aspects associated with it which may include handling of and exposure to Batteries used in vehicles, stations, substations, and generators and from time-to-time working with other cleaning chemicals or hazardous products.
